Hey, I've been using this texture pack for only a little while, but I noticed that breaking certain blocks will cause a glitched breaking texture to appear.
Before you ask, yes I am using optifine, but i know it isn't optifine because i tried without it and it still happens.
I am using the latest 32xPureBDCraft resource pack. Tried updating anyway, still happening.
Any ideas?

This is caused by the silly way that Minecraft applies the breaking texture to models.

Basically the planks are randomized, bits are flipped back and forth to give some variety... when Minecraft applies the breaking texture it also flips that in the same way, which we consider a bug on Minecraft's part, because it's dumb.

The choice is variety of the look of the planks (without adding more textures) or not. If it bothers you a lot, you can delete the [wood]_planks.json files from the assets/minecraft/blockstates folder.
